电工学习网

 找回密码
 立即注册
查看: 3864|回复: 1
打印 上一主题 下一主题

PLC扫描工作方式

[复制链接]
跳转到指定楼层
楼主
发表于 2016-12-20 15:33:49 | 只看该作者 |只看大图 回帖奖励 |倒序浏览 |阅读模式
plc的工作原理是建立在计算机工作原理基础之上,即通过执行反映控制要求的用户程序来实现的。可编程控制器程序的执行是按程序设定的顺序依次完成相应电器的动作,PLC采用的是一个不断循环的顺序扫描工作方式。每一次扫描所用的时间称为扫描周期或工作周期。CPU从第一条指令执行开始,按顺序逐条地执行用户程序直到用户程序结束,然后返回第一条指令,开始新一轮扫描。PLC就是这样周而复始地重复上述循环扫描。
PLC工作的全过程可用图所示的运行框图来表示。从第一条程序开始,在无中断或跳转控制的情况下,按程序存储的地址号递增的顺序逐条执行程序,即按顺序逐条执行程序,直到程序结束。然后再从头开始扫描,并周而复始地重复进行。
PLC扫描工作方式
图 PLC扫描过程图
可编程控制器工作时的扫描过程如图所示。它包括5个阶段:内部处理、通信处理、输入扫描、程序执行、输出处理。PLC完成一次扫描过程所需的时间称为扫描周期。扫描周期的长短与用户程序的长度和扫描速度有关。
内部处理阶段,CPU检查内部各硬件是否正常,在RUN模式下,还要检查用户程序存储器是否正常,如果发现异常,则停机并显示报警信息。
通信处理阶段,CPU自动检测各通信接口的状态,处理通信请求,如与编程器交换信息,与微机通信等。在PLC中配置了网络通信模块时,PLC与网络进行数据交换。
当PLC处于STOP状态时,只完成内部处理和通信服务工作。当PLC处于RUN状态时,除完成内部处理和通信服务的操作外,还要完成输入扫描、程序执行和输出处理。

回复

使用道具 举报

沙发
发表于 2016-12-20 21:35:30 | 只看该作者
学习一下  基础知识要牢记

回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

电工学习网 ( )

GMT+8, 2024-5-13 14:57

Powered by © 2011-2022 www.diangon.com 版权所有 免责声明 不良信息举报

技术驱动未来! 电工学习网—专业电工基础知识电工技术学习网站。

栏目导航: 工控家园 | 三菱plc | 西门子plc | 欧姆龙plc | plc视频教程

快速回复 返回顶部 返回列表